Katra: The Spiritual Starting Point

Katra is most famous as the base camp for pilgrims heading to the revered Vaishno Devi shrine, one of India’s most visited pilgrimage sites. Pilgrims from all over the country embark on a journey from Katra to the holy cave where the goddess Mata Vaishno Devi is worshipped.

But Katra itself has more to offer than just the shrine. It is a peaceful town surrounded by lush green hills and offers local markets bustling with handicrafts and regional flavors. Traveling from Katra to Patnitop: The Route and Distance

The journey from katra to patnitop is a scenic drive through winding mountain roads covered with dense pine forests and panoramic views of the Himalayas. The patnitop to katra distance is approximately 80 kilometers, and the drive usually takes around 2.5 to 3 hours depending on road conditions and traffic.

For those wondering about the return journey, the patnitop to katra distance is the same, offering travelers a smooth round trip option. The roads between Katra and Patnitop are well-maintained, making it comfortable for both private cars and tourist buses.


Patnitop: A Serene Hill Station Retreat

Patnitop is a charming hill station perched at an altitude of around 2,000 meters. It is known for its cool climate, lush meadows, dense forests, and snow-capped peaks during winter. Unlike the bustling pilgrimage town of Katra, Patnitop offers calm and quiet, perfect for relaxation and nature walks.

Here, visitors can explore local attractions such as the Naag Temple, the beautifully maintained parks, and viewpoints offering panoramic views of the Chenab River valley. In winter, Patnitop becomes a snowy wonderland, ideal for those who want to experience snow activities and cozy mountain stays.

Best Time to Visit Katra and Patnitop

The ideal time for the Katra Patnitop Tour Package depends on what you want to experience. Summer months, from April to June, are perfect for exploring Patnitop’s pleasant weather and lush green surroundings. This season also makes traveling the route comfortable and scenic.

Winter, from December to February, transforms Patnitop into a snowy retreat, attracting tourists eager to enjoy snowfall and winter sports. Katra, on the other hand, remains lively throughout the year due to constant pilgrimage traffic.

Avoiding monsoon season (July to September) is advisable as roads can become slippery and visibility can be poor in the hilly terrain.


Local Culture and Cuisine

While on your patnitop katra journey, you’ll have opportunities to savor authentic Kashmiri and Dogri cuisines. Local eateries serve delicious dishes like Rajma Chawal, Kaladi (local cheese), and street snacks unique to the region.

Interacting with locals offers insight into their traditions, festivals, and lifestyles—making the trip culturally enriching alongside its natural and spiritual experiences.
